Heat Pump Installation in Cincinnati, OH
Heat pump installation services involve the setup of efficient heating and cooling systems that can provide year-round comfort for residential properties. These systems work by transferring heat between the indoors and outdoors, offering an alternative to traditional furnaces and air conditioners. Projects typically include installing new heat pumps in existing homes, replacing outdated units, or integrating systems into new construction. Homeowners often want to understand the compatibility of a heat pump with their property, the space requirements, and the benefits of upgrading to this type of climate control system.
Before requesting heat pump installation, property owners usually seek information about the system’s energy efficiency, operational costs, and suitability for their specific home layout. It's also common to inquire about the necessary electrical connections, space for indoor and outdoor units, and any modifications needed to support the new equipment. Clear understanding of these factors can help homeowners make informed decisions about improving their home's heating and cooling capabilities.

Heat Pump Installation Questions
What is a heat pump? A heat pump is a system that provides heating and cooling by transferring heat between the indoors and outside air, offering an efficient way to regulate indoor temperatures.
What types of properties are suitable for heat pump installation? Heat pumps can be installed in a variety of homes and commercial buildings, especially those seeking an energy-efficient climate control option.
How does a heat pump improve indoor comfort? Heat pumps maintain consistent indoor temperatures and humidity levels, helping to create a comfortable living or working environment year-round.
What should property owners consider before installing a heat pump? It’s important to assess the property's size, insulation, and existing ductwork to ensure the system operates effectively and efficiently.
